Dividend Payout Ratio
The portion of net income distributed to shareholders in the form of dividends, expressed as a percentage of the company's total net income.
Book Value per Share
A financial measure that indicates the theoretical value per share of a company if it were to liquidate, calculated by dividing total equity by the number of outstanding shares.
Price-earnings Ratio
A valuation metric for companies, calculated by dividing the current market price of a stock by its earnings per share (EPS).
Dividend Yield Ratio
A financial ratio that indicates how much a company pays out in dividends each year relative to its stock price, typically expressed as a percentage.
